Srinagar: Days after Pulwama Terror Attack mastermind was knocked down by security forces, two Jaish-e-Mohammed militants were on Friday killed in a gunfight with security forces in Jammu and Kashmir’s Sopore town.

“The operation against the militants is still going on,” a police source said. Police said one of the militants, whose identity is yet to be established, was killed in Warpora locality.

On a tip-off, the security forces started a cordon and search operation in Warpora. “As the cordon around the hiding militants was tightened, they fired at the security forces triggering an encounter,” a police officer said.

“Two top terrorists of Jaish-e-Mohammed were eliminated. There was no collateral damage & no injuries to security personnel. Identities yet to be ascertained. The public is requested not to venture into the operational area until it is sanitised, “DIG South Kashmir Atul Kumar Goel said.

Clashes broke out between civilians and security forces near the gunfight site as protesters tried to disrupt the operation against the militants.

Security forces used pellet gunshots and tear smoke to quell the protests, injuring some of the protesters.

Authorities have suspended mobile Internet services in Sopore and adjoining areas.

This comes a week after the security forces gunned down two terrorists, including Abdul Rasheed Ghazi alias Kamran – the Jaish-e-Mohammed commander who had masterminded the February 14 attack in Pulwama which left 40 CRPF jawans dead.
